Description (Vector)
The Mediator is a multiprotein coactivator that is required by DNA-binding transcription factors for transcriptional activation of polymerase II (see MIM 180660)-transcribed genes. MED21 is a Mediator subunit predicted to reside in the middle module and appears to be a core subunit found in nearly all Mediator preparations (summary by Sato et al., 2004 (PubMed 15175163)).(supplied by OMIM, Nov 2010)

About Storage Conditions

All our viral products should be kept at -80°C. At this temperature, the virus will remain stable for 6-12 months (and in some cases, up to 2 years). Once thawed, the product can be stored at 4°C for 2-3 weeks without significant loss of biological activity. We recommend aliquoting your vectors into low protein binding tubes upon receipt. This helps avoid repeated freeze-thaw cycles, as well as prevent loss of virus. To maintain accurate titer, aliquot in at least 20ul per tube.
